Vue事件修饰符都在这里啦

Vue事件修饰符

(1).lazy:用于将绑定input框的input事件改为change事件

(2).self:对冒泡事件来说,设置了.self时,移入当前元素的子元素不会冒泡到当前元素,但是移入到子元素的子元素时会继续冒泡到子元素,总结来说就是:用于捕获冒泡,即有冒泡发生时,有该修饰符的dom元素会先执行,如果有多个,从外到内依次执行,然后再按自然顺序执行触发的事件;对设置了self的本身也是具有冒泡性质的

<!--设置一个时,移入子元素不会冒泡到当前元素,但是移入到子元素的子元素会冒泡到当前元素-->
<!--
(1)移入box-1:移入大盒子
(2)移入box-2:移入中间盒子
(3)移入box-3:移入小盒子,移入中间盒子
-->
<div class="box-1" @mouseover.self="handleOver1">
	<div class="box-2" @mouseover="handleOver2">
		<div class="box-3" @mouseover="handleOver4"></div>
	</div>
</div>
<!--设置多个时,从外到内依次执行,再按照自然冒泡顺序触发执行-->
<!--
(1)移入box-1:移入大盒子
(2)移入box-2:移入中间盒子
(3)移入box-3:移入小盒子
-->
<div class="box-1" @mouseover.self="handleOver1">
	<div class="box-2" @mouseover.self="handleOver2">
		<div class="
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值